Canadian Forestry Association National Forest Week 2005: “Canada's Forests and Wetlands: Our Natural Water Filters”

Canada's Forsts and WetlandsCanada's forests play a vital role in maintaining and protecting our freshwater resources so that effective policies and management practices for our forests and wetlands are key. Much of the management and renewal is handled by professional foresters and everyday people. This kit is intended to assist educators as they broaden young Canadians' knowledge of forest, wetland and water issues and also increase their awareness of how various groups and individuals inside and outside Canada view the related issues.

Activities included in the kit provide students with many opportunities to analyze the issues for themselves. The kit can be used at all age levels in every classroom, from special needs to gifted to ESL. It is also suitable for a variety of subject areas, such as Science, World Issues, Geography and Civics to Visual Arts, English and Drama. The kit also contains an exciting poster promoting Canada's Boreal Forest, the theme of this year's National Forest Week.
